Anthony Bozza

Anthony Bozza is the New York Times bestselling author of Whatever You Say I Am and is the coauthor of the New York Times bestsellers Slash, Too Fat to Fish, and Tommyland. A former writer for Rolling Stone, he lives in New York City.
